One of the most common types of insulator products is electrical insulators. These components are used to prevent the flow of electricity between conductive materials, thus reducing the risk of electrical shock or short circuits. Electrical insulators are crucial in power transmission and distribution systems, where they are used to support overhead power lines and prevent the flow of electricity to the ground. Without electrical insulators, power lines would be at risk of arcing, which could lead to power outages and safety hazards.
Another essential type of insulator product is thermal insulators. These products are designed to reduce the transfer of heat between different materials, helping to maintain temperature levels in various applications. Thermal insulators are commonly used in buildings to regulate indoor temperature and reduce energy consumption. They are also used in industrial processes to protect workers from extreme temperatures and prevent heat loss or gain in equipment.
Sound insulators are another important type of insulator product that is commonly used in the construction industry. These products are designed to reduce the transmission of sound waves between different spaces, helping to create a more comfortable and quiet environment. Sound insulators are often used in walls, floors, and ceilings to improve the acoustics of buildings and reduce noise pollution. They are also used in vehicles to reduce noise levels and improve passenger comfort.
insulator products come in a variety of forms, including solid materials, foams, coatings, and fabrics. Each type of insulator product has specific properties that make it suitable for different applications. For example, fiberglass is a popular material used in thermal insulation due to its low thermal conductivity and flexibility. Foam insulators, on the other hand, are lightweight and easy to install, making them ideal for use in buildings and appliances.
